Jakarta – UIN Syarif Hidayatullah Jakarta is officially opening admissions for undergraduate students for the upcoming academic year. As one of Indonesia’s leading Islamic universities, UIN Jakarta continues to provide high-quality education that integrates Islamic values with modern science and technology.

Prospective students from across Indonesia and abroad are invited to apply and become part of UIN Jakarta’s vibrant academic community. The university offers a diverse range of study programs across multiple faculties, including Islamic Studies, Social Sciences, Humanities, Science and Technology, and Health Sciences.

The admission process is conducted through various selection pathways, including the National Selection Based on Achievement (SNBP), National Selection Based on Tests (SNBT), and the university’s independent selection process (SPMB Mandiri). These pathways aim to accommodate students with different academic backgrounds and achievements.
